Game idea. Looking for people who like the idea and feedback

So I’ve been working on a co-op horror game concept and I wanted to see if people would actually play something like this.

The idea is:

You and your friends drive around a small haunted town in an old truck looking for abandoned houses to loot.

Inside each house there are valuable items you can collect and sell later to upgrade your equipment/truck. But every house is haunted and filled with monsters that actively hunt players while you search.

The main mechanic is that each house has a minimum loot quota before the exit unlocks. So even if things go horribly wrong, you can’t just instantly leave — you HAVE to risk staying inside long enough to hit the quota.

Some other ideas:

  • proximity voice chat
  • physics-based loot carrying
  • heavier items needing multiple players
  • cursed items with random effects
  • procedurally generated houses
  • different monster behaviors instead of simple jumpscares
  • greed system where staying for extra loot increases danger

The vibe would be somewhere between chaotic co-op horror and extraction gameplay rather than pure survival horror.
